10 Creative Ways to Celebrate International Women’s Day at Work


1️⃣ Host a Women Appreciation Event

Organize a simple event to thank the women in your office for their hard work and dedication. You can share a few words of appreciation, give certificates, or offer small gifts to make them feel valued. This is a great way to show them that their efforts are noticed and celebrated.



How will they feel?
They will feel respected, important, and motivated to keep giving their best.


2️⃣ Share Inspiring Stories

Collect real-life success stories of women from your team or famous women around the world. Share these stories through a short talk or a slideshow, showing how women overcome challenges and succeed. This inspires everyone in the office to dream big.



How will they feel?
They will feel proud and encouraged to reach higher goals.


3️⃣ Arrange a Team Lunch

Plan a special lunch or tea break with delicious food and some fun activities. This creates a relaxed environment where women can unwind, chat, and enjoy quality time with their colleagues. You can also use this time to thank them for their contributions.



How will they feel?
They will feel cared for, relaxed, and happy to bond with the team.


4️⃣ Give Thoughtful Gifts

Gifting doesn’t have to be expensive. Choose meaningful gifts like books, plants, personalized mugs, or wellness kits. Small gestures like these show that you took the time to think about them, which makes the gift extra special.



How will they feel?
They will feel appreciated and remembered in a personal way.


5️⃣ Host a Fun Quiz or Game

Plan a Women’s Day-themed quiz with interesting questions about women’s achievements or history. You can add prizes for winners to make it more exciting. Fun games bring energy into the workplace and give everyone a much-needed break.



How will they feel?
They will feel entertained, engaged, and refreshed.


6️⃣ Invite a Guest Speaker

Bring in a guest speaker—maybe a successful woman entrepreneur, leader, or social worker—who can share her story and advice. Listening to real experiences is always motivating and helps employees learn something new.



How will they feel?
They will feel inspired and motivated to grow both personally and professionally.


7️⃣ Create Thank You Cards

Encourage everyone to write small thank-you notes to the women they work with. Display these cards on a board or desk for everyone to see. Simple words of appreciation can make a big difference in someone’s day.



How will they feel?
They will feel genuinely appreciated and happy knowing their hard work is noticed.


8️⃣ Highlight Achievements

Create a small wall of fame or a digital slideshow to showcase the achievements of women in your company. Mention promotions, successful projects, or any special contributions they’ve made. It’s a nice way to publicly recognize their work.



How will they feel?
They will feel proud and motivated, seeing their efforts celebrated.


9️⃣ Offer a Wellness Session

Arrange a relaxing activity like a yoga class, meditation session, or health talk. Wellness programs show that the company cares about employees’ health and well-being, not just work. These sessions are a good way to refresh both the body and mind.



How will they feel?
They will feel relaxed, valued, and refreshed to continue their work with more energy.


🔟 Support a Cause

Celebrate by donating as a team to an organization that supports women’s education, health, or safety. You can even volunteer together if possible. Supporting a cause adds more meaning to your celebration, making it about helping others too.



How will they feel?
They will feel proud to work in a place that cares about making a difference in society.

FAQs – International Women’s Day Celebration at Work


1. Why is it important to celebrate Women’s Day at work?

Celebrating Women’s Day at work shows respect and appreciation for women employees. It makes them feel valued and supported.


2. What are some easy ways to celebrate Women’s Day in the office?

You can plan team lunches, send appreciation emails, host fun games, or give small gifts. Simple efforts can make women feel happy and recognized.


3. Can we create a presentation for Women’s Day events?

Yes! A PowerPoint presentation is a great idea to share stories of women leaders, achievements, and event highlights.


4. How can we make Women’s Day more meaningful at work?

Invite women speakers, conduct awareness sessions, and give women a chance to share their success stories.


5. Is Women’s Day only for women employees?

No! It’s for everyone. Men can also take part to support and appreciate women colleagues.
